Output 4b41025608c17a52c8aae78fb28ee366c53dfb99c38a56251fc3a592afcf99eb:0

value
4128725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bb39e3a4e368f72e1c92c28eeb91bbdf8759e47 OP_EQUAL
address
3QdthmxeySXjmXhpcgS9zZY7FR3S82C9vY
transaction
4b41025608c17a52c8aae78fb28ee366c53dfb99c38a56251fc3a592afcf99eb
confirmations
2239
spent
true